Making 75 Ohm Measurements with a 50 Ohm VNA
In this video, Brian Walker from Copper Mountain Technologies showcases how to perform accurate 75 ohm measurements using a 50 ohm VNA. He walks viewers through the calibration process with a 75 ohm calibration kit, demonstrating how to use mechanical converters and L-pad matching to successfully measure a 75 ohm system even with a 50 ohm setup. Brian also explains the key differences between 50 ohm and 75 ohm connectors, and the impact of choosing mechanical adapters or L-pads for more precise return loss and transmission measurements. Whether you’re working with N-connectors or F-connectors, this video serves as a valuable guide for anyone converting 50 ohm measurements to 75 ohms for accurate system analysis.
Brian also dives into calibration techniques, highlighting the use of mechanical adapters and L-pad converters to optimize results. He compares the performance of 75 ohm cables with 50 ohm test cables, stressing the importance of connector compatibility and understanding frequency considerations for real-world applications.
